Dream Team was great, if you liked BiS you'll like it. Most of the characters from BiS make a return here. Nice gameplay, decent story, overall fun experience. Worst parts were the gimmicky dream sequences that used the touch screen.

Paper Jam was ok, but felt more like a fan fiction than an actual game. Gameplay is pretty much the same as dream team, hell they even reused some of the bros moves. Story was cookie cutter at best, and there were no unique enemies or bosses, just old Mario faces in paper and non-paper form. Worth playing once, but not more than that.

Dream Team becomes a horrific slog because of its dream world segments, but it's still very fun. The variety of equipment with unique abilities is my favorite part of it. Its full length, if you go for 100% completion, is about 46~ hours, though like I said, the dream segments are part of the reason for this and they really are fucking terrible.

Paper Jam, for all of its improvements over the core formula of the series and other quality of life stuff, is also a slog. I had to put it down at least twice, and I didn't feel compelled to 100% it. The entire final dungeon makes me want to hang myself.

Dream exploration is boring schlock that moves too slowly and all Luiginary abilities (I'm talking about the ones outside of battle) take too long to use to be any fun. Dream battles are whatever, visually it's fun to watch the attacks and stuff but it feels like playing through platformer levels where every enemy takes you into an RPG battle (which it essentially is). If Luiginary abilities didn't force you to wait all of the time and Dream World was just a straight platformer, no RPG battles just jump and hammer baddies or use Luigi stacks to squash em', then those sections would have been acceptable.
